37 Commits

Author SHA1 Message Date
f5e02c4219 bump to 3.2.0 2025-09-04 16:28:07 +02:00
b88106a38f feat(EmailOut): add Attachment1Bytes, Att1RelatedId and Att1RelType properties. 2025-09-04 16:26:23 +02:00
Developer 02
f70794b7b0 chore: Upgrade von DigitalData.EmailProfilerDispatcher und DigitalData.EmailProfilerDispatcher.Abstraction auf 3.1.1 2025-05-27 18:52:47 +02:00
Developer 02
1157ea032b refaktorisieren: Ersetzen Sie Application.Abstraction durch Abstraction.Application 2025-05-27 18:42:36 +02:00
Developer 02
fd698e7a5d chore(Abstraktion.Attribute): konfiguriert für die Verpackung 2025-05-20 16:50:21 +02:00
Developer 02
a54ec39df7 chore(Abstraktion.Attribute): Unterstützung für .net framework 4.6.2 hinzufügen 2025-05-20 16:39:19 +02:00
Developer 02
8fc23b0055 feat(Abstraction.Attributes): als separates Projekt erstellt, um .net framework als Ziel hinzuzufügen 2025-05-20 16:35:30 +02:00
Developer 02
e372a5a5b2 chore: Pakete aktualisieren und Konflikte lösen 2025-05-20 16:32:13 +02:00
Developer 02
bb9a64a85b Remove old icon and update project references
- Deleted the binary file `icon.png`.
- Updated `PackageIcon` paths in project files to remove dependency on `Assets\icon.png`.
- Added a new `None` item in `DigitalData.EmailProfilerDispatcher.Abstraction.csproj` to include `..\Assets\icon.png`.
- Created a new project section for "Solution Items" in `DigitalData.EmailProfilerDispatcher.sln` to include `icon.png`.
- Removed the previous `ItemGroup` for `None` that updated `Assets\icon.png`.
- The binary file `icon.png` was replaced with a new version.
2025-05-16 10:01:30 +02:00
Developer 02
ab40ce9205 chore: Version auf 3.0.0 für EmailProfilerDispatcher
Aktualisiert die Versionsnummer von 2.0.0 auf 3.0.0 sowohl in
`DigitalData.EmailProfilerDispatcher.Abstraction.csproj`
als auch in `DigitalData.EmailProfilerDispatcher.csproj`.
Setzen Sie `FileVersion` und `AssemblyVersion` auf 3.0.0,
, um eine wesentliche Aktualisierung des Pakets anzuzeigen.
2025-04-14 16:52:07 +02:00
Developer 02
863bf43873 chore: Zielframeworks für Kompatibilität aktualisieren
Aktualisierte das Zielframework von `net7.0` auf mehrere Frameworks (`net7.0;net8.0;net9.0`). Diese Änderung verbessert die Kompatibilität und macht die Projekte zukunftssicher für die .NET-Versionen 7.0, 8.0 und 9.0.
2025-04-14 16:49:05 +02:00
Developer 02
b953e3afaa Refactor email repository and service interfaces
- Die Schnittstelle `IEmailOutRepository` wurde durch Entfernen unnötiger Klammern gestrafft.
- Aktualisierte `IEmailOutService` Schnittstelle, um generische Parameter zu korrigieren und Redundanz zu entfernen.
- Aktualisierte Paketversionen in Projektdateien auf `DigitalData.Core.Abstractions` (3.4.0) und `DigitalData.Core.Application` (3.2.0).
- Verbesserte `CreateWithTemplateAsync` Methoden in `EmailOutService.cs` für bessere Implementierung.
- Das Testprojekt wurde aktualisiert, um die neue Paketversion für `DigitalData.Core.Application` zu berücksichtigen.
2025-04-14 16:38:52 +02:00
Developer 02
211a63d70e chore(release): Projektpaketversion auf 2.0.0.0 aktualisiert 2024-09-19 20:24:11 +02:00
Developer 02
184accafd5 chore(deps): update package in test project 2024-09-19 20:12:33 +02:00
Developer 02
3665a20841 chore(deps): Core-Pakete auf Version 2.0.0.0 aktualisiert 2024-09-19 16:41:40 +02:00
Developer 02
025a21d13a Paket-Symbol aktualisieren 2024-07-01 15:24:34 +02:00
Developer 02
49cb078ac9 Konfiguriert für das Nuget-Paket 2024-07-01 15:21:46 +02:00
Developer 02
a56ede375d Refactor: Projekt von DigitalData.EmailProfilerDispatcher.Application in DigitalData.EmailProfilerDispatcher umbenannt, um die Struktur zu vereinfachen und die Abstraktion zu verbessern 2024-07-01 14:52:54 +02:00
Developer 02
d18b6df9f7 Die Infrastrukturschicht wurde mit der Anwendungsschicht zusammengeführt, um das Projekt zu vereinfachen, und Abstraktion wurde hinzugefügt. 2024-07-01 14:31:38 +02:00
Developer 02
619b1e414b Gitignore aktualisieren 2024-07-01 13:06:31 +02:00
Developer 02
d9320f2816 Gitignore aktualisieren 2024-07-01 13:06:26 +02:00
Developer 02
e05e969562 API entfernen. 2024-07-01 13:05:27 +02:00
Developer 02
379f24e589 Nuget-Paket 'Core' integriert 2024-06-23 00:27:43 +02:00
Developer 02
251490ebc4 Die Service-Schnittstellen wurden überarbeitet, um den generischen Repository-Parameter zur Vereinfachung und besseren Lesbarkeit zu entfernen. 2024-06-15 00:52:06 +02:00
Developer 02
76b4aafe0c Aktualisierte Vererbung von CRUD Service. 2024-06-14 14:29:22 +02:00
Developer 02
aba93f1dd4 NotMapped-Attribut zur AddedWhen-Eigenschaft hinzugefügt, damit MSSQL automatisch zuweisen kann. 2024-06-12 00:26:32 +02:00
Developer 02
e22d030fa2 FillTemplate-Methode als Erweiterung hinzugefügt. Option zum Schreiben von Platzhaltern als Wörterbuch hinzugefügt. 2024-06-10 16:19:48 +02:00
Developer 02
a8b3e88f09 Update test 2024-06-10 15:44:12 +02:00
Developer 02
a2bd369ed1 feat: E-Mail-Vorlagenverarbeitung hinzufügen
- Methode `FillTemplate` für Platzhalterersetzung hinzugefügt.
- `TemplatePlaceholderAttribute` eingeführt.
- `EmailOutService` mit Vorlagenmethoden aktualisiert.
- Unit-Tests für Vorlagenverarbeitung hinzugefügt.
2024-06-10 14:16:54 +02:00
Developer 02
1adc0c4d93 Refaktorisierter EmailOutService zur Unterstützung generischer Lokalisierungsressourcen durch Hinzufügen eines generischen Parameters zur Klasse und Aktualisierung des Konstruktors. 2024-05-22 09:49:02 +02:00
Developer 02
02afdfbd0f Unnötige Nougat-Pakete entfernt. EFCore-Version auf 7.0.16 herabgestuft. 2024-05-22 09:31:55 +02:00
Developer 02
248c954ce3 Resource wurde entfernt und IStringLocalizer<Resource> durch IStringLocalizer ersetzt; die Injektion erfolgt in program.cs 2024-05-17 14:24:12 +02:00
Developer 02
77a4359bb2 NuGet-Pakete installiert und Projektverweise hinzugefügt. CRUD Repository, Service und Controller für die EmailOut-Tabelle mit WebCore konfiguriert. DIExtensions zur Dependency Injection erstellt. Resource.*.resx für zukünftige Entwicklungen mit Cookie-basiertem String Localizer konfiguriert. 2024-05-17 12:56:37 +02:00
Developer 02
0f709856db Projekt in EmailProfilerDispatcher umbenannt, um Verwechslungen mit API Gateway zu vermeiden 2024-05-17 09:29:22 +02:00
Developer 02
6ea932a330 Dateispeicherorte angeordnet 2024-05-16 17:40:07 +02:00
Developer 02
6b931c21ff EmailOut-Entität und EmailOutDto-Record für die Datenbankzuordnung und Datenübertragung hinzugefügt. Die Projektebenen sind gemäß den Prinzipien der Clean Architecture strukturiert. 2024-05-16 17:36:38 +02:00
1f990557f7 Initial commit 2024-05-16 17:17:50 +02:00